About this experience
Join us for a relaxed and intimate wine tasting experience, where four different wines will be explored, sabored, and enjoyed. As each glass is served, you’ll be guided through the stories, aromas, and sensations that make every wine unique. Along the way, we’ll share brief notes about each wine — its background, its personality, and what to pay attention to as you taste. A sensory pause from the everyday. We booked expecting a...
We booked expecting a cultural Lisbon wine and Fado experience, but were taken to an Italian restaurant instead. Only 3 wines served (not 4), with no local insight or engagement from the host, who left after 30 minutes. The food was Italian, not Portuguese. Lovely restaurant staff, but overall the experience was disappointing and not as advertised.
Response from the operator: Dear Guest, Thank you for your feedback. We’re sorry that the experience did not meet your expectations and would like to clarify a few points. The venue is indeed an Italian restaurant, and we never advertised a traditional Portuguese Fado house. This tour does not include Portuguese food, as it was not part of the experience description. If you are interested in discovering Portuguese cuisine, we recommend our Tapas Food Tour, which we believe would better match your expectations. We truly regret that the experience did not align with your personal expectations, but we appreciate your feedback and will continue working to ensure clarity and satisfaction for all our guests. How many days do you need in Lisbon?
+
Three full days covers the headline sights without sprinting. A workable rhythm is one anchor experience each morning, such as this one, an unhurried afternoon in a single neighborhood, then a food or nightlife booking in the evening. Five days lets you add a day trip outside the city.
